Sorry if this sounds all to obvious or youve done this before...
but for each topic, make a table/chart. It simplifies large amounts of text. I managed to put 10pages of Separation on one A4 sheet! SIMPLE diags can also help, but be weary of over doing it.
I found it easier to picture these simpler tables/charts/diags in an exam.

Okay,I`m fresh from the USA where I just got my ppl,here is what was in my exam.

1)Know all about special vfr,what information given etc etc,where its given,why..just know it okay!!!
2)Runway markings/lighting.
3)Class of airspace..know it!!!
4)MATZ penetratrion.
5)LARS,MARS,radar services etc.
6)Ground / air overtaking

I think it was paper 2 I did...

Best of luck,you`ll be fine as long as you read the questions.
My number 1 tip,as soon as you get the paper,put your damn pen/pencil/crayon..whatever..DOWN!!and read the paper,you`ll find around 20% of the questions have been partially answered in other questions.
